Day 114 ~ Cypress Creek

This is Cypress Creek in Wimberley which runs into the Blanco River further south. Both this creek and the river flooded very badly last Memorial Day and Halloween. The Memorial Day flood took 12 lives here in Wimberley. It’s hard to process something so beautiful can turn so deadly so quickly. Flash floods are no joke.

Day 118 ~ She’s a STAR

Comal ISD doesn’t have a Special Olympics program, but they do offer the STAR Program (Specialized Training in Athletics and Recreation)… four weeks of bowling in the fall and four weeks of track-and-field in the spring. Anna was excited to try track and field. They only had one practice, the other two were rained out, then the competition this week. Here is Anna coming in with the other student from her school.
